Key takeaways

  • Safe size: Match the unit’s stated coverage to the internal volume of your safe. Oversizing is generally preferable when the safe sits in a humid basement or garage.
  • Power access: Plug-in models provide continuous protection but require a suitable outlet and a safe cable route. Rechargeable and desiccant options work better where wiring is inconvenient.
  • Heating method: Low-wattage warm-air units gently raise internal temperature and circulate air, helping reduce condensation without making the safe noticeably hot.
  • Maintenance: Reusable silica gel must be recharged, while electric units need occasional dusting and a quick check of the cord and mounting hardware.
  • Installation: Look for compact designs, stable bases, included mounting accessories, and safety certifications when the device will operate unattended for long periods.

Humidity is an easy problem to underestimate in a gun safe. Temperature changes, damp rooms, and limited airflow can leave condensation on metal surfaces, encouraging rust on firearms, tools, and other valuables before you notice it. The right dehumidifier provides steady moisture control without taking up the storage space you need.

Frequently Asked Questions

Should I use a heated dehumidifier or silica gel?

Use a heated unit when continuous power is available and you want minimal intervention. Silica gel is quieter and easier to place anywhere, but it must be removed or recharged when saturated.

Can a dehumidifier prevent gun rust completely?

No device replaces sensible storage habits. Keep firearms clean and lightly protected according to the manufacturer’s guidance, avoid putting wet equipment into the safe, and monitor humidity with a reliable hygrometer.

Where should the dehumidifier go inside a gun safe?

Place it low in the safe while leaving room for air to move around it. Do not cover vents or press a heating unit against ammunition, fabric, wood, or other heat-sensitive materials.
